According to Maclean e.g. (1995:32), “A record is a collection of related data or words treated as a unit”. Records management first took place at the National Archives in the United States of American in an attempt to improve records keeping method which were in chaotic condition. In many government departments and agencies; viola (1992) stated that a voluminous records were created without any organized plan for their disposition after the Second World War.

Therefore, the National Archives, in order to improve management of records, inaugurated “Records Administration programmes” on records disposition in the Federal Government Agencies. It became the schedule for the retention and disposal of records. After the second phase of the programme, “Record Administration” changed to “Record Management” chatfield (1968).

Furthermore, record management spread from the United States of America to other countries like Great Britain, Canada, and Scandinavian Countries, according to Bissonetter (1975). In Nigeria, it started as early as 1914, when the colonial office issued some guidelines in the management of records.

1.1 BACKGROUND STUDY OF CROSS RIVER STATE ARCHIVE CALABAR

The department is charges with the responsibility of taking of all records and documents belonging to Cross River State and to make such record/documents available for public consultations. It is also the preoccupation of the archives to protect the national/state records from destruction or theft. To make effective performance, the organization is divided into sections/divisions.

These are as follows:

  1. Repository section/conservation section
  2. Acquisition section
  3. Search room
  4. Documentations section
  5. Administration section

1.8 DEFINITION OF TERM

Records management: Records management ensures records and evidence remain authentic, safe, and usable. Records management is the process of ensuring that the evidence created, collected, and used by an organization is created, managed, stored, and used in such a way that it remains authentic, safe, and usable, now and in the future.

Document: Document is a piece of written, printed, or electronic matter that provides information or evidence or that serves as an official record.

Library: A library is a collection of books, and possibly other materials and media, that is accessible for use by its members and members of allied institutions. Libraries provide physical or digital access materials, and may be a physical location or a virtual space, or both.
